Heat can cause the dry chemical powder used in fire extinguishing to break down and lose its effectiveness. This can happen because the heat causes chemical reactions within the powder, causing it to lose its ability to smother or suppress the fire. Additionally, excessive heat can also cause the powder to clump together or become caked, making it difficult to disperse or spread evenly on the fire.

The white stuff in fire extinguishers is typically a chemical called dry chemical powder or monoammonium phosphate. This powder is a fire suppression agent that is effective for extinguishing different types of fires, such as those involving flammable liquids, gases, and electrical equipment. When released, the powder smothers the fire and helps to cool the fuel, preventing it from reigniting.

HCFC 123 is the raw base material use to produce a halogeanated, safe/effective and environment friendly fire extinguishing chemical agent called "halotron I". It was introduce in early 1990's to replace the "banned" fire extinguishing agents like, Halon 1211 and BCF's, which were found to have a severe ozone depleting potentials. In contrast, hcfc 123 base fire extinguishing agents has a near zero ozone depletion potentials.

Extinguishing media refers to substances or methods used to put out fires. Different types of fires may require specific extinguishing media, such as water for Class A fires, dry chemical for Class B and C fires, or carbon dioxide for electrical fires. It is important to use the correct extinguishing media to effectively and safely extinguish a fire.
